| Dans cette fiche... |
Une petite amélioration du listing précédent : cette fois les sites sont classés par
ordre alphabétique.
<%@ LANGUAGE="VBSCRIPT" %>
<HTML>
<HEAD>
<TITLE>Exemple</TITLE>
</HEAD>
<BODY>
<%
dim objConnect
dim objRecordset
set objConnect = Server.CreateObject("ADODB.Connection")
objConnect.Open "WebDB"
set objRecordset = Server.CreateObject("ADODB.Recordset")
objRecordset.Open "SELECT * FROM tblSites ORDER BY NomSite;", objConnect
%>
<P><FONT FACE="Verdana" COLOR="#004080"><BIG><BIG><STRONG>
Liste des sites
</STRONG></BIG></BIG></FONT></P>
<FONT FACE="Verdana" SIZE="3">
Voici la liste des sites, par ordre alphabétique...
</FONT>
<P>
<FONT FACE="Verdana" SIZE="2">
<%
Do While not objRecordset.eof
Response.Write(objRecordset("NomSite"))
Response.Write("<BR>")
objRecordset.MoveNext
loop
set objRecordset=nothing
set objConnect=nothing
%>
</FONT>
</P>
</BODY>
</HTML>
Seules les nouveautés sont commentées.
Les codes entre < et > concernent l'affichage par HTML classique.
objRecordset.Open "SELECT * FROM tblSites ORDER BY NomSite;", objConnect |
| Comme la requête est basée sur SQL, il suffit d'ajouter une clause
ORDER BY pour trier sur le champ NomSite. C'est le seul changement à faire sur le listing précédent (sans compter le titre affiché en HTML, bien sûr !). |
| Cette section vous intéresse ? Abonnez-vous ! |
|